Event Summary
A 3.0 magnitude earthquake struck on SOUTHERN XINJIANG, CHINA, at Tue, 16 Aug 2005 20:34:44 GMT. Depth: 1km. Reviewed by NNC seismologists, this minor quake occurred at a magnitude type of ml.
